  • Integrated DevOps Platform
    GitLab provides a single application for the entire DevOps lifecycle, which simplifies the workflow and reduces the need for multiple tools.
  • CI/CD Capabilities
    It offers powerful Continuous Integration and Continuous Deployment (CI/CD) features, enabling automated testing and deployment.
  • Self-Hosted and SaaS Options
    GitLab can be hosted on your own servers or used as a cloud-hosted service, providing flexibility depending on your needs.
  • Strong Security Features
    GitLab includes various security features such as code quality analysis, vulnerability management, and compliance management.
  • Robust Community and Support
    There is a large community and extensive documentation available, along with professional support options.

Possible disadvantages

  • Complexity for New Users
    The extensive features and functionalities can be overwhelming for newcomers, requiring a steep learning curve.
  • Resource Intensive
    Self-hosting a GitLab instance requires substantial server resources, which can be costly.
  • Price
    While there is a free tier, the advanced features are part of the paid plans, which can be expensive for small teams or startups.
  • User Interface
    Some users find the interface less intuitive and harder to navigate compared to other platforms like GitHub.
  • Performance Issues
    Large repositories or high usage can sometimes lead to performance issues, especially on self-hosted instances.
  • Comprehensive Cloud Management
    Fleio provides a full suite of cloud management tools, making it easier for businesses to manage their OpenStack infrastructure efficiently. It includes features for billing, user management, resource allocation, and more.
  • Billing System Integration
    Fleio offers robust billing capabilities, integrating seamlessly with OpenStack to provide detailed usage reports and automate billing processes, helping businesses track and manage their expenses effectively.
  • User-Friendly Interface
    The platform has an intuitive user interface designed to streamline operations. This makes it accessible for users with varying levels of technical expertise.
  • Customization and Flexibility
    Fleio can be customized to fit specific business needs, allowing companies to tailor the platform to their operational requirements and branding.

Possible disadvantages

  • Complexity for Small Businesses
    The extensive features and functionalities may be overwhelming for small businesses or startups that do not need such comprehensive cloud management capabilities.
  • Reliance on OpenStack Expertise
    Fleio's full potential is best leveraged by teams that have a good understanding of OpenStack, which might require additional training for some organizations.
  • Cost Considerations
    The pricing model might be prohibitive for smaller companies, as the costs can add up depending on the level of customization and usage required.
